| Title 17. Petition Bridget Lidy on behalf of The Mayor and Aldermen of the City of Savannah, Georgia for a Zoning Text Amendment to Articles 2.0 Review Bodies and Administrators, 3.0 Application and Review Procedures, 6.0 Special 3 Purpose Districts, 7.0 Overlay Districts, 8.0 Use Standards, 9.0 General Site Standards, and 13.0 Abbreviations and Definitions to Facilitate the Transfer of Authority of Application Intake from the City of Savannah to the Chatham County-Savannah Metropolitan Planning Commission (MPC) and to Provide a More Concise Process for the Public in the Processing of Development Applications (26-002369-ZA). | |
| Strategic Priority GOAL 6: Always Be a High-Performing Government | |
| Description The Petitioner requests amending the following sections of the Zoning Ordinance related to public notifications, application intake and references to the Planning Director:
The proposed amendment transfers responsibility for the intake of zoning applications from the City of Savannah to the Metropolitan Planning Commission (MPC). The affected sections of the Zoning Ordinance are being amended to reflect this change and provide a more streamlined and transparent application process. Additional changes are proposed to streamline the public notification process which will be handled by MPC rather than the City. The current designation of "Planning Director" is also proposed to be revised to "MPC Director". | |
| Recommendation On June 23, 2026, the Planning Commission recommended approval of the proposed amendments to Articles 2.0 Review Bodies and Administrators, 3.0 Application and Review Procedures, 6.0 Special Purpose Districts, 7.0 Overlay Districts, 8.0 Use Standards, 9.0 General Site Standards, and 13.0 Abbreviations and Buffers. The Planning Commission suggests the changes also proposed by MPC staff. The Planning Commission does not agree with the municipal governing authority not subjecting itself to subordinate review for TEXT or MAP Amendments. The Planning Commission recommends a 30 day notice to the MPC in such instances. Unless Council desires otherwise, such requirements were not incorporated based on the City's legal review. | |
